| Megalithic Minorca |
|||
| Minorca is an island where at every step of the way there are marks of an ancient culture. The island is a singular archaeological open air musem, with over 1600 prehistoric monuments: the highest concentration in the whole of the Mediterranean. Taulas (stone tables), Navetas (hull-shaped burial chambers), Talaiots (defence towers), burial caves dug out in the rock, and whole settlements have survived up to our times, witnesses of the enigmatic life of the sling bearers who developed the talaiotic culture 3500 years ago. We have picked the best preserved megalithic monuments for this ‘journey through time’. We have divided the island geographically, due to the abundance of these ancient monuments, giving you the opportunity to visit the most important and emblematic remains of the eastern and western areas. |
